How to Choose the Right Career After 12th Science
Before selecting any course, consider your interests, strengths, and long-term goals. Ask yourself whether you enjoy technology, healthcare, creative work, or community-oriented services. Also think about future industry demand, opportunities for practical learning, and the type of work environment you prefer. A career that matches your abilities is usually more rewarding than one chosen only because it is popular.
Technology-Based Career Options
Artificial Intelligence
Artificial Intelligence is transforming industries such as healthcare, education, finance, and manufacturing. Students interested in automation, data, and smart technologies can build practical skills that are increasingly valued by employers.
Machine Learning
Machine Learning focuses on systems that learn from data and improve automatically. It is used in recommendation systems, predictive analytics, and intelligent applications, making it a promising skill-oriented career area.
Cyber Security
As businesses move online, protecting digital information has become essential. Cyber Security professionals help organizations secure networks, prevent cyber threats, and maintain data safety.
Web Design & Development
Every organization needs a strong online presence. Students with an interest in creativity and technology can learn website design, front-end development, and website maintenance, which also offers freelancing opportunities.
DevOps
DevOps combines software development with IT operations to improve efficiency and system management. It is a growing field for students who enjoy technical problem-solving and digital infrastructure.
Retail Analytics
Retail companies increasingly use customer data to improve sales and business performance. Retail Analytics professionals help organizations understand consumer behavior and make data-driven decisions.
Healthcare and Wellness Career Options
Medical Laboratory Technology
Medical Laboratory Technology prepares students for diagnostic and pathology support roles. Professionals in this field assist healthcare teams by conducting laboratory tests that support medical diagnosis and treatment.
Medical Imaging Technology
This field focuses on diagnostic imaging procedures used in hospitals and diagnostic centers. Skilled imaging professionals are in demand as healthcare infrastructure continues to expand across India.
Operation Theatre Technology
Operation Theatre Technology trains students to support surgical procedures by managing equipment, maintaining sterile environments, and assisting healthcare professionals during operations.
Patient Care Management
Patient Care Management emphasizes healthcare support services and coordination of patient-related activities. It is suitable for students interested in hospital and healthcare service environments.
Community Medical Services & Essential Drugs
This program develops foundational knowledge related to community healthcare and preventive health awareness, helping students understand healthcare support practices and public health concepts.
Wellness Therapy and Management
With increasing awareness of healthy lifestyles, the wellness industry is growing rapidly. Students can develop skills related to wellness services, client management, and holistic care support.
Marma Therapy
Marma Therapy is a traditional wellness discipline that focuses on therapeutic techniques used within holistic wellness practices. It can be useful for students interested in complementary wellness services.
Ayurvedic Herbal Preparations
This field involves practical knowledge related to herbal product preparation and traditional wellness support. The demand for natural wellness products continues to grow in India.
Sustainability-Oriented Career Options
Waste Management
Environmental sustainability has created new employment opportunities in waste processing, recycling, and sustainable development. Students interested in environmental protection can explore this emerging field.
Solar Panel Installation
India's renewable energy sector is expanding rapidly. Solar Panel Installation provides practical skills related to solar system setup, maintenance, and renewable energy support services.
